 Description   

If a thread node's name start with a "special" character (! or [ for example) which is turned into a - when saving the node, the query used in info.magnolia.module.forum.DefaultForumManager#getMessages (incidentally used in a ...template!yuck.) fails miserably, presumably because of that first hyphen.

Here's such a failing query, as generated by the criteria module:

//sandbox/-what-//*[( (jcr:primaryType='mgnl:message')  and  not( (@validated='false') )  )]  order by  @creationDate ascending

This simplified query fails the same way

//sandbox/-what-//*
